To start, consider the design of your laundry room. Smart utilization of space is key, notably in more compact areas. I noticed that placing the washer and dryer can open up floor space, giving me room for extra storage or a folding station. Should space permits, adding a countertop over adjacent appliances creates a useful surface for folding clothes right out of the dryer.

Storage is another critical element to think about. Cabinets and shelves can keep cleaning supplies, detergents, and other necessities neatly arranged and within reach. In my experience, utilizing marked baskets or bins on open shelves adds a tidy, consistent look that keeps everything in its place. In case your laundry room has minimal space, wall-mounted cabinets deliver extra storage without taking up precious floor space.
Including a sink in your laundry room could be a major improvement. It’s perfect for handwashing delicate items or pre-treating stains ahead of washing. Should plumbing is feasible, I recommend adding a large utility sink that is capable of handling bigger tasks, like soaking items or cleaning tools.
Lighting also has a vital role in making the space useful. Adequate task lighting guarantees you have visibility what you’re handling when separating, folding, or addressing stains. Beneath cabinet lighting is a effective option for illuminating work surfaces, while a ceiling fixture can offer overall lighting for the room.
Lastly, don’t neglect to bring in some personality to your laundry room. A new coat of paint, fun wallpaper, or decorative accents can help make the space feel more pleasant. I enjoy adding touches like artwork, plants, or even a stylish rug to add warmth and character to the room.
